I'd steer clear of Brother, at least the cheaper models. I had a Brother
1040 for a time which was good when it worked but eventually the drums
started failing; I went through 5, all of which stopped working after
about 20 pages. I therefore gave up and replaced it with a Kyocera Mita
FS1010, which is fine and has the advantage that you never have to
replace the drum! The toner seems to last a long time too.
It works well with Linux (Sid); CUPS is OK but I find magicfilter
better, using the ljet4 filter.
